Start: Stefon Diggs

While Josh Allen didn’t have a great game, Stefon Diggs certainly did the last time the Bills played the Steelers. The Buffalo Bills’ number one wide receiver finished with 10 receptions for 130 receiving yards and one touchdown.

He finished the game accounting for 41% of Allen’s completions and 55% of his passing yards in this game. Diggs once again should be active even though he likely draws the matchup against Joe Haden, who is one of the better cornerbacks in the league.

Stefon Diggs is one of the safer options in fantasy football this year, especially at wide receiver. The reason is that the volume is almost always going to be there playing in this offense and with how often Allen looks his way. He may not produce as a WR1 but is certainly startable this week.
